I think it would be nice if this was an external application which uses
VIFF as a library. Maybe call it viffbench? Then make a structure like
this:

  README <- put the text of this email here :-)
  setup.py
  viffbench/ <- this folder holds the files currently in apps/benchmark

Put it in a repository and upload it to bitbucket and announce it on
PyPI (python setup.py register) -- voila, you've made a release :-)
